What I Look For in a Mage Tech Deck Box

When I shop for a Mage Tech Deck Box, I focus first on protection, size, and build quality. I want a box that keeps my cards safe from bending, dust, and moisture while still being easy to carry. For me, a good deck box should feel sturdy in my hands and close securely without being difficult to open.

Storage Capacity

One of the first things I check is how many cards the box can hold. I usually look for a deck box that fits my main deck comfortably, along with sleeves if I use them. If I plan to carry extra tokens, sideboard cards, or dice, I make sure the box has enough room for those too. I prefer a little extra space rather than a box that feels cramped.

Compatibility with Sleeved Cards

I always check whether the deck box can fit sleeved cards, since I usually protect my cards with sleeves. Some boxes look large enough but become tight once sleeves are added. I want a box that holds sleeved cards without forcing them in, because that can damage both the sleeves and the cards over time.

Extra Features I Appreciate

I like it when a deck box includes small extras that improve convenience. Things like a dice compartment, token storage, or a removable tray can make a big difference for me. If the box has a display window or label space, that is even better because it helps me organize multiple decks.
